"during two professional stays on the area, we ate twice in this restaurant. the choice in the center of speyer being quite reduced, we necessarily return to restaurants that have not disappointed us. We have eaten on two occasions on the terrace that is completely covered and is located in the pedestrian street of Speyer.On two occasions, the reception was warm and the service quite quick (the two times the terrace was full). the dishes are good with some Hungarian dishes and other locals. The addition is in line with local competition for the same service.Only flat, during our second meal, the terrace was invaded with flies which somewhat embarrassed us but had to be related to temperatures because the next day during the meal in another restaurant on the terrace we were also embarrassed by flies even if there were fewer numbers."

Speyer, a historic city on the Rhine, is known for its Romanesque cathedral. Typical dishes include Saumagen, a local stuffed pig stomach, and Riesling wine from nearby vineyards.
